OBAGI Medical Skincare: Complete Guide to Systems, Products & Results

OBAGI-Skincare

Obagi Medical is one of the most clinically studied physician-dispensed skincare brands in the world. Its formulations are designed to work at a cellular level — correcting the underlying causes of skin ageing, pigmentation, and damage rather than addressing surface symptoms. This guide covers the major Obagi systems, how they work, and who they are designed for.

What makes Obagi Medical different?

Most skincare products work on the surface of the skin — hydrating, soothing, or temporarily improving appearance. Obagi Medical's approach is to penetrate the epidermis and work at a cellular level, correcting the underlying causes of skin ageing, pigmentation, and damage. This systems-based philosophy — treating the skin as a whole rather than targeting individual symptoms — began with the Nu-Derm system and has defined every Obagi product since.

The Obagi Medical product systems

Obagi Nu-Derm® Transformation System

The Nu-Derm system is Obagi's flagship range and one of the most clinically studied skincare systems available. It is a complete, multi-step protocol designed to transform the skin at a cellular level — correcting sun damage, hyperpigmentation, uneven tone, fine lines, and dullness through a structured four-phase treatment journey.

The system includes a prescription hydroquinone component (Obagi Nu-Derm Clear #3), making it one of the most effective treatments available for melasma and stubborn pigmentation. Obagi Professional-C® Serums

The Professional-C range features high concentrations of stabilised L-ascorbic acid (vitamin C), available in 10%, 15%, and 20% strengths. These serums penetrate into the epidermis and dermis to address inflammation, irregular pigmentation, and collagen degradation. The stabilised formulation maintains potency throughout use — a common limitation of many vitamin C serums. Obagi-C® Rx and Fx Systems

The Obagi-C range combines vitamin C with either hydroquinone (Rx — prescription) or arbutin (Fx — non-prescription) to deliver a comprehensive brightening and anti-ageing system. Effective for photoageing, fine lines, uneven skin tone, and mild melasma. The Rx system requires a prescription due to its hydroquinone content; the Fx system is available without a prescription.

ELASTIderm® Eye Products

The ELASTIderm range targets the delicate eye area, formulated with a bi-mineral complex and caffeine to stimulate collagen and elastin production, reduce the appearance of fine lines, and firm the skin around the eye contour.

CLENZIderm M.D.® Acne System

CLENZIderm M.D. is a therapeutic acne system designed to treat and prevent acne at its source. Its key formulation uses a solubilised form of benzoyl peroxide that penetrates the follicle more effectively than standard benzoyl peroxide, delivering faster visible clearance.

Obagi Hydrate® and Hydrate Luxe®

The Obagi Hydrate range provides medical-grade moisturisation using Hydromanil™ technology — a time-released hydration system that delivers moisture over 8 hours. Hydrate is a lightweight daily moisturiser; Hydrate Luxe is a richer overnight formula for deeper nourishment and repair.

Obagi NU-CIL® Lash and Brow Serums

The NU-CIL range is Obagi's prostaglandin-free lash and brow enhancement system. Formulated with a peptide-rich complex to support the appearance of longer, fuller lashes and thicker brows without the side effects associated with prostaglandin-based treatments. Obagi and prescription skincare

Several Obagi products — including Nu-Derm Clear #3 (hydroquinone 4%) and the Obagi-C Rx Clarifying Serums — are prescription-only medicines in the UK. A medical assessment with a licensed healthcare professional is required before any prescription can be issued.

Frequently asked questions

Is Obagi Medical available without a prescription?
Most Obagi products are available without a prescription — including the Professional-C serums, ELASTIderm, Hydrate range, NU-CIL serums, and CLENZIderm. Products containing hydroquinone (Nu-Derm Clear #3 and the Obagi-C Rx serums) are prescription-only in the UK and require a medical assessment before purchase.
What is the difference between Obagi Nu-Derm and Obagi-C?
The Nu-Derm system is a comprehensive skin transformation protocol addressing multiple concerns simultaneously — pigmentation, sun damage, fine lines, texture, and tone — through a structured multi-step regimen. The Obagi-C system is more focused on vitamin C-driven brightening and antioxidant protection, with either hydroquinone (Rx) or arbutin (Fx) for pigmentation correction. Nu-Derm is typically recommended for more significant skin concerns; Obagi-C is a good option for maintenance and brightening.
How long does it take to see results with Obagi Nu-Derm?
Most users notice initial changes in skin texture and tone within 6–8 weeks. More significant improvements in pigmentation, fine lines, and overall skin quality typically become apparent at 3–6 months. The full transformation is usually achieved at 12–18 months of consistent use.
Can I use Obagi products alongside tretinoin?
Yes — many Obagi systems are specifically designed to be used alongside tretinoin. The Nu-Derm system includes tretinoin as a core component of the protocol. Your prescribing clinician will advise on the appropriate combination and sequencing for your skin type and concerns.
Is Obagi suitable for darker skin tones?
Yes. Obagi Medical's formulations are clinically tested across a wide range of skin tones and Fitzpatrick types. The Nu-Derm system is particularly well-studied in darker skin tones for the treatment of melasma and hyperpigmentation.
What vitamin C percentage should I use?
This depends on your skin's tolerance and the concern being addressed. 10% is a good starting point for those new to vitamin C or with sensitive skin; 15% and 20% are suited to those with established tolerance seeking more pronounced brightening and antioxidant effects.
